Organizations are gaining new ways to identify vulnerabilities at scale, thanks to new generations of powerful AI models. However, security teams still face the same fundamental question: which vulnerabilities actually matter?

Vulnerability management teams have increasingly struggled to keep pace with growing disclosure volumes. From January 1, 2026 to June 30, 2026, Flashpoint tracked 21,667 vulnerabilities, an 8% period-over-period increase, with one-in-five containing publicly available exploit code at time of disclosure. At the same time, the gap between disclosure and exploitation continues to shrink, with some vulnerabilities weaponized in as little as 24 hours.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

What is threat-informed vulnerability prioritization?

Threat-informed vulnerability prioritization is the process of evaluating vulnerabilities based on real-world risk rather than severity scores alone. It incorporates factors such as active exploitation, exploit availability, threat actor activity, asset exposure, business context, and remediation considerations to determine which vulnerabilities require immediate attention.

Why is vulnerability prioritization important?

Organizations face thousands of newly disclosed vulnerabilities each year, while security teams have limited time and resources to remediate them. Effective vulnerability prioritization helps organizations focus on the vulnerabilities most likely to be exploited and most likely to impact their environment.

How is AI changing vulnerability management?

AI-assisted code analysis is enabling researchers and organizations to identify software flaws faster and at greater scale. While increased visibility into vulnerabilities benefits defenders, it also increases the volume of vulnerabilities that security teams must evaluate, making effective prioritization even more important.

Why isn’t CVSS enough for vulnerability prioritization?

CVSS provides a standardized measure of technical severity, but it does not account for whether a vulnerability is actively being exploited, relevant to your environment, or likely to impact your business. Effective prioritization combines severity with threat intelligence and organizational context to assess real-world risk.
